Explore the official website for more details: <a href=\"https:\/\/wonderdynamics.com\" target=\"_blank\">Wonder Studio Official Website<\/a>.<\/p>\n<h2>Key Features and Technical Capabilities<\/h2>\n<p>Wonder Studio leverages state-of-the-art deep learning models to analyze monocular video input and reconstruct a fully articulated 3D character with realistic textures, lighting, and motion. The platform\u2019s core functionality can be broken down into several revolutionary components:<\/p>\n<h3>Real-Time 3D Reconstruction from Video<\/h3>\n<p>Using a single camera feed, Wonder Studio automatically extracts the subject\u2019s pose, shape, and facial expressions frame by frame. It then maps these onto a pre-existing or custom 3D character model, preserving even subtle nuances like finger movements and eye gaze. The entire process runs in near real-time, allowing directors to see a rough animation instantly on set.<\/p>\n<h3>Automatic Rigging and Skinning<\/h3>\n<p>Traditional character rigging is a labor-intensive process requiring expert knowledge of anatomy and deformation. Wonder Studio eliminates this barrier by generating a fully skinned, game-ready or film-ready rig automatically. The AI understands how joints should move and how muscles deform, producing natural-looking animations without manual weight painting.<\/p>\n<h3>Lighting and Shader Integration<\/h3>\n<p>One of the most impressive features is the AI\u2019s ability to transfer lighting conditions from the original video onto the 3D character. This means the digital character seamlessly blends into the live-action background, matching shadows, reflections, and ambient occlusion. The result is a composite that looks as if the character was physically present during filming.<\/p>\n<h3>Facial Performance Capture<\/h3>\n<p>Wonder Studio excels at capturing micro-expressions. The AI tracks over 200 facial landmarks and translates them into blend shapes or bones, preserving the actor\u2019s emotional performance. This level of fidelity is critical for close-up shots in narrative films, where the audience expects genuine human emotion.<\/p>\n<h2>Advantages Over Traditional Workflows<\/h2>\n<p>The film industry has long relied on expensive motion capture stages, suits with markers, and extensive post-production cleanup. The AI can generate a realistic 3D version of a person and animate them with movements extracted from the original recordings, offering a new level of immersive storytelling.<\/p>\n<h2>How to Get Started with Wonder Studio<\/h2>\n<p>Adopting Wonder Studio into your workflow is straightforward, even for teams with limited AI experience. Follow these steps:<\/p>\n<ol>\n<li><strong>Prepare Your Footage:<\/strong> Shoot a video of an actor performing the desired action. Use a static or slow-moving camera for best results, though the AI handles some motion. Ensure good lighting and clear visibility of the actor\u2019s body and face.<\/li>\n<li><strong>Upload to Wonder Studio:<\/strong> Drag and drop your video file into the web-based platform or use the desktop application. The system supports common formats like MP4, MOV, and ProRes.<\/li>\n<li><strong>Select or Import a 3D Character:<\/strong> Choose from Wonder Studio\u2019s library of pre-made characters or upload your own model (FBX, GLTF, etc.). The AI will automatically retarget the performance to the new model.<\/li>\n<li><strong>Adjust and Refine:<\/strong> Use the built-in editing tools to tweak the animation, correct any glitches, and fine-tune facial expressions. The interface is designed for both artists and non-technical users.<\/li>\n<li><strong>Export:<\/strong> Download the final animation as an FBX file with baked animations, Alembic cache, or directly into a compositing software like Unreal Engine, Blender, or Maya. The exported character retains all rigging and texture data.<\/li>\n<li><strong>Composite into Your Scene:<\/strong> Since the character already matches the lighting and camera perspective, minimal compositing is required.
